Grand Rapids . This is an exciting opportunity to make a meaningful impact on the health of our community while working in a supportive, mission-driven environment. Opportunity Details Join the renowned Hauenstein Neurosciences Program at Trinity Health Grand Rapids.

Work will be centered at the Grand Rapids hospital location.

The facilities include a Comprehensive Stroke Center, a Level 4 Epilepsy Center, and a Movement Disorder Clinic.

Weekend call rotation (does not include stroke call): approximately 1 in every 8-10 weekends.

Collaborate with a robust team of 80+ neuro providers across West Michigan.

Flexible scheduling options available to support work-life balance.

Trinity Health

Trinity Health is one of the largest not-for-profit, faith-based health care systems in the nation. It is a family of 121,000 colleagues and nearly 36,500 physicians and clinicians caring for diverse communities across 27 states. Nationally recognized for care and experience, the Trinity Health system includes 101 hospitals, 126 continuing care locations, the second largest PACE program in the country, 136 urgent care locations and many other health and well-being services. In fiscal year 2023, the Livonia, Michigan-based health system invested $1.5 billion in its communities in the form of charity care and other community benefit programs.
